Armed Forces veterans to be fast-tracked into jobs in major victory for The Sun
2022-01-19 00:00:00.0     太阳报-英国新闻     原网页

       

       ARMED Forces veterans will be fast-tracked into crucial jobs, including teaching, the 999 services and prisons, in a victory for The Sun.

       They will be offered help as part of a £70million action plan.

       It includes retraining as secondary school teachers to help fill national shortages plus a scheme to join prisons.

       The Step Into Health NHS programme will be expanded to offer police and fire service jobs.

       The Sun campaigned to get veterans into HGV driver jobs as part of our Keep on Trucking appeal.

       Minister Steve Barclay said: “All of government is working to make the UK the best place in the world to be a veteran.”

       But Labour accused the Government of betraying Commonwealth troops by refusing to scrap £2,400 visa fees.
